Cape Coral-Fort Myers vs Tallahassee

Fair Market Rent Comparison — HUD 2025 Data

Quick Answer

Tallahassee is 18% cheaper for renters. A 2-bedroom rents for $989/mo vs $1,171/mo in Cape Coral-Fort Myers — saving $2,184/year.

Rent by Unit Size

Unit SizeCape Coral-Fort MyersTallahasseeDifference
Studio$802$625$177
1 Bedroom$985$784$201
2 Bedrooms$1,171$989$182
3 Bedrooms$1,479$1,193$286
4 Bedrooms$1,690$1,420$270
Median Income$72,521$57,994$14,527
